A buyer’s agent is a licensed real estate professional whose fiduciary duty is to represent the interests of the home buyer throughout the entire transaction. This is a crucial distinction from a seller’s agent or a dual agent. Your buyer’s agent is legally and ethically obligated to advocate for you, providing confidential advice, negotiating on your behalf, and working to secure the best possible terms and price. Their services are typically paid for by a share of the seller’s agent’s commission, meaning their expert guidance often comes at no direct cost to you. The value they provide, however, is immense.

The ideal time to find a buyers agent is before you start seriously looking at properties. Many experts recommend connecting with an agent even before you get pre-approved for a mortgage. By establishing this relationship early, your agent can help you understand what you can afford, recommend lenders, and set realistic expectations. They can also alert you to new listings the moment they hit the market, which is critical in a competitive environment. Starting your search without an agent means you are navigating a complex battlefield without a guide, and you may miss out on crucial opportunities or make missteps that could cost you later.

Once you decide to work with an agent, you will likely be asked to sign a buyer’s agency agreement. This is a contract that formally establishes your professional relationship, outlining the agent’s duties, the duration of the agreement, and how they will be compensated. Read this document carefully before signing. Ensure you understand the terms, including any clauses about early termination. A reputable agent will be happy to explain every section of the agreement.
A common misconception is that hiring a buyer’s agent is an unnecessary expense. In reality, a great agent often saves you more money than they cost. Their negotiation skills alone can result in a purchase price thousands of dollars below the listing price. They can also help you avoid expensive mistakes, such as purchasing a home with hidden structural issues or problematic title history. They provide a level of protection and advocacy that is simply impossible to achieve on your own. Think of their service not as a cost, but as a strategic investment in your financial future.
